The Dyaco Medical Bike – 4.0U is a reliable, light-commercial rehabilitation exercise bike designed to support safe cardiovascular training and lower-body conditioning. Ideal for physiotherapy clinics, rehabilitation facilities, and wellness centres, the 4.0U combines smooth resistance control, ergonomic comfort, and intuitive performance tracking to support users at different stages of recovery and fitness.
Its upright cycling design promotes natural posture and proper biomechanics, helping users strengthen the lower body while performing low-impact cardiovascular exercise. The bike features an adjustable seat with vertical and horizontal positioning, allowing users to achieve an optimal riding position for comfort and effective rehabilitation training.
The 4.0U is equipped with 40 levels of electromagnetic resistance and a workload range of 10–750 watts, enabling gradual progression from light rehabilitation exercise to more demanding conditioning sessions. The system also includes heart-rate-based programs and METs-controlled training, helping therapists or users maintain specific intensity levels during exercise.
A bright LED console with an easy-to-read message window provides clear feedback on key workout metrics such as time, speed, distance, heart rate, calories, METs, and watts. Multiple training programs—including manual, hill, plateau, VO₂, interval, and heart-rate-based modes—allow users to customise their workouts and monitor progress over time.
Designed for durability and convenience, the bike features a self-generating power system, meaning it does not require external power. Additional comfort features such as multi-grip handlebars, oversized pedals with ergonomic positioning, and smooth, quiet operation create a stable and supportive workout experience.
With a sturdy frame and maximum user capacity of 159 kg, the Dyaco 4.0U is built to withstand regular use in clinical and light-commercial environments while delivering dependable performance.
